找回密码
 立即注册
查看: 52|回复: 3

stc32G12k128 串口发送问题

[复制链接]
  • 打卡等级:偶尔看看I
  • 打卡总天数:16
  • 最近打卡:2026-03-24 07:10:32
已绑定手机

14

主题

15

回帖

104

积分

注册会员

积分
104
发表于 2026-3-19 21:24:35 | 显示全部楼层 |阅读模式
void PrintString2(u8 *puts)
{   u8 i;
        for (i=0;i<16;i++)     //遇到停止符0结束
        {        S2BUF = *puts++;   
                while(!S2TI);
                S2TI=0;               
       }  
}

问题非常,加电第一次运行输出正常(查询),如果之后以DMA形式输出,  两以查询形式输出,那么字符串的首字节就没有输出,直接从第二字节开始,这是什么情况

回复

使用道具 举报 送花

  • 打卡等级:以坛为家I
  • 打卡总天数:361
  • 最近打卡:2026-03-26 08:46:35

844

主题

1万

回帖

2万

积分

管理员

积分
22719
发表于 2026-3-19 22:15:32 | 显示全部楼层
回复

使用道具 举报 送花

  • 打卡等级:以坛为家I
  • 打卡总天数:201
  • 最近打卡:2026-03-27 00:00:46
已绑定手机

15

主题

237

回帖

1382

积分

金牌会员

DIY玩家

积分
1382
发表于 7 天前 | 显示全部楼层
如果有其它程序执行
有数据覆盖的可能
真正的学徒往往怀着大师的心
回复

使用道具 举报 送花

  • 打卡等级:偶尔看看I
  • 打卡总天数:16
  • 最近打卡:2026-03-24 07:10:32
已绑定手机

14

主题

15

回帖

104

积分

注册会员

积分
104
发表于 3 天前 | 显示全部楼层
只是串口通讯各种形式混用测试,没有具体应用,后来放一段时间,再来搞又正常时,不是什么晴况
回复

使用道具 举报 送花

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|手机版|深圳国芯人工智能有限公司 ( 粤ICP备2022108929号-2 )

GMT+8, 2026-3-27 11:22 , Processed in 0.104392 second(s), 61 queries .

Powered by Discuz! X3.5

© 2001-2026 Discuz! Team.

快速回复 返回顶部 返回列表